DescriptionThe HF-6 hand-foot contamination monitor measures surface contamination by alpha, beta and gamma emitting radionuclides on hands, feet and clothing. The monitor uses four scintillation detectors for hand measurements (two per hand) to measure palm and back of hand simultaneously, and two scintillation detectors for foot measurements.
Technical specifications- Model code: HF-6
- Detector type: Gas-less scintillation detectors with internal processor and calibration constants
- Hand measurement: Four detectors (two per hand) for simultaneous palm and back-of-hand measurement
- Foot measurement: Two scintillation detectors
- Measurement capability: Alpha, beta and gamma emitting radionuclides
- Geometry: Tight geometry optimized for high-efficiency alpha measurements
- Channels: One- or two-channel monitor; selectable detector configurations
- Electronics: Control electronics in separate compartment to reduce contamination risk
- User interface: Touchscreen graphic display; presets for quick parameter changes (alarm levels, nuclides, units)
- Algorithms: Advanced measurement-time statistical algorithms for high throughput
- Audio: Multilingual voice messages
- Connectivity: Ethernet LAN standard; web interface for remote status; export to USB flash drive
- I/O: Volt-free relay connections for automation (e.g. door control)
- Mechanical: Durable construction with increased load capacity; wheels and handle for transport
